Output 03dbb8f9b51d2ab7602a7823836594dc547158cffb259d7c1c38fa1ae8a149ca:0

value
2993533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f574ef352fbfbc69b6381ac4e8430125b894a638 OP_EQUAL
address
3Q4sZHc916gqD5cm8139ufTwcgLD6TBqWj
transaction
03dbb8f9b51d2ab7602a7823836594dc547158cffb259d7c1c38fa1ae8a149ca
spent
true